Ordinals
alpha
Sat 742335528059368
decimal
148467.528059368
degree
0°148467′1299″528059368‴
percentile
35.349310898854164%
name
ipaixawibrt
cycle
0
epoch
0
period
73
block
148467
offset
528059368
rarity
common
timestamp
2011-10-07 20:21:09 UTC
prev
next